CPI(M)
Demands Strong
Action against
Persons
Taking Bribes
from US Firms
The
Polit Bureau of the Communist Party of India
(Marxist) issued the following statement on October 13, 2009.
THE Polit
Bureau of the CPI(M) expresses its
grave concern at the report of the Indian officials accepting bribes
from US
companies for showing special favours to them and awarding them major
facilities and contracts.
In case of
Dow Chemicals, the matter is
extremely serious since the bribes were taken by Indian officials to
register
and allow the sale of pesticide banned in the USA as
they were harmful to
children. The US
government imposed heavy penalty against the company for its criminal
behaviour. Despite promise of enquiry by
CBI two years ago, the matter has not been brought to light so far.
The CPI(M)
demands that all US
firms
involved in giving bribes should be blacklisted forthwith and the
persons who
received the bribes should be identified and be given stringent
punishment.
The CPI(M)
demands that the government of India
should investigate and take firm action
against the involvement of all other officials taking kickbacks from
foreign
companies for showing special favours to them against India's
national interests.
